1. Choose the Right Domain Name
Pick a Memorable Name
Your domain name is your blog’s first impression. Choose something that resonates with your audience and reflects your content. For example, if youâre focusing on tech reviews, names like TechSavvyVibes.com can be both catchy and informative. Avoid overly long names as they can be hard to remember.
Keep It Short and Simple
Opt for a domain that’s easy to spell and pronounce. A shorter name is not only easier to remember but also easier to type into web browsers. Remember, clarity is key when making a name stick in a visitorâs mind.
Include Keywords for SEO
If possible, incorporate keywords related to your content. For instance, if youâre blogging about cooking, a name like EasyBitesCooking.com can help with search engine visibility. However, ensure it still sounds natural.
2. Select a Reliable Hosting Provider
Understand Different Hosting Options
There are various hosting choices, including shared, VPS, and dedicated hosting. For beginners, shared hosting often suffices, as it’s cost-effective and easy to manage. Think about providers like Bluehost or SiteGround, which are recognized for their WordPress compatibility.
Evaluate Reliability and Support
Look for a hosting provider offering robust customer support. During your journey on how to make a website WordPress blog, you’ll likely encounter technical issues. 24/7 support ensures youâre not stuck at critical times.
Check Speed and Security Features
Site speed is crucial; a slow loading blog can deter visitors. Check the hosting providerâs loading times and consider plans offering SSL certificates for security. In 2026, security is a non-negotiable factor for any website.
3. Install WordPress Easily
Use One-Click Installers
Most hosting providers offer one-click WordPress installations. This feature simplifies the installation process and saves time, allowing you to focus on creating content rather than getting bogged down in technicalities.
Choose the Right Version
Always opt for the latest version of WordPress to ensure you have access to the newest features and security updates. Regular updates in 2026 keep your blog secure and functioning smoothly.
Familiarize Yourself with the Dashboard
Once installed, take some time to explore the WordPress dashboard. Understanding its layout will help you manage your blog effectively, allowing you to customize settings, upload content, and manage plugins easily.
4. Choose a Suitable Theme
Consider Your Blogâs Purpose
Select a theme that matches your blogâs niche and purpose. For a travel blog, a visually appealing theme with photo-centric layouts can engage your audience effectively. Look for themes that are both responsive and customizable.
Customization for Branding
Make sure the theme allows flexibility for customization. Adjust colors, fonts, and layouts to match your brand identity. This personalization makes your blog unique and more engaging.
Check for Mobile Compatibility
In 2026, a significant percentage of users access blogs via mobile devices. Ensure your theme is mobile-friendly to provide a seamless browsing experience, thereby reducing bounce rates.
5. Optimize Your Blog for SEO
Utilize SEO Plugins
Plugins like Yoast SEO or All in One SEO Pack help you set up your blog for search engines effectively. They guide you through optimizing content, titles, and URL structures. In 2026, these tools are essential for driving traffic to your blog.
Focus on Quality Content
Google emphasizes quality over quantity. Writing detailed, relevant, and engaging articles that answer users’ questions is crucial. Include internal linking strategies and optimize meta descriptions for better visibility.
Regularly Update Content
Search engine algorithms favor fresh content. Update old posts with new information and maintain relevancy to boost your SEO and attract ongoing traffic.
6. Create Quality Content Regularly
Determine Your Niche
Identify your passion and expertise area. Focused content not only establishes you as an authority but also helps in building a loyal audience. If you love cooking, your niche could be gluten-free recipes or healthy meals.
Develop a Content Calendar
Setting a publishing schedule with a content calendar keeps you organized and consistent. Aim for quality posts on a regular basis, whether itâs weekly or bi-weekly, to retain audience engagement.
Engage with Your Audience
Encourage comments and feedback on your posts. Engaging with your audience builds community and loyalty. Respond to comments to strengthen relationships and gather insights for future posts.
7. Promote Your Blog Effectively
Leverage Social Media
Use plat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ter to share your content and connect with a wider audience. Tailor posts for each platform to maximize engagement. In 2026, social media is a critical tool for driving traffic to your blog.
Engagement with Other Bloggers
Network with other bloggers in your niche. Collaborating through guest posts or shared projects can introduce your blog to new audiences. Plus, itâs a way to build relationships in the blogging community.
Utilize Email Marketing
Build an email list from day one. Send newsletters to keep your audience informed about new content and engage them personally. Email marketing remains a powerful tool for driving blog traffic and increases loyalty.
